Nephi 16:21– 23 Example: Invest yourself in the solution. 1 Nephi 16:28 Example: Guidance comes according to our willingness to follow it. 1 Nephi 17:7 Example: You may have to pay a price for the answer you want—climb a mountain first 1 Nephi 18:1– 3 Type your example for 1 Nephi 18: 1-3 here. 2 Nephi 32:1– 9 To receive revelations, it takes consistent prayer and a continuous effort to seek answers, not just a single prayer. Enos 1:1–17 We should pray with effort and humility. Alma 33:1–11 You can pray anywhere, not necessarily in one specific place. Alma 34:26– 27 We should continuously pour out our hearts in prayer. 3 Nephi 13:7 When praying, it's important to have a conversation with God instead of just repeating words. 3 Nephi 18:20 We must pray in Jesus Christ name 3 Nephi 19:24 The spirit will help and inspire us to what we are praying for 3 Nephi 27:29 We need to take time and ask for answers from God; we can't expect immediate results.
